Subject: CAPATUE introduces a new global product model system for its Organofunctional Silane products

Dear Customer & Partner,

Thank you for your business and continuous supports to CAPATUE. This letter is to inform you that we are changing the product model for our organofunctional silanes. The new product model includes letters and characters to indicate the organofunctional groups, alkoxyl groups and other chemical structures of the organofunctional silanes. This change also allows CAPATUE to unify its product model in both domestic and global market.    

The original KH- series silane coupling agent is named by the Chinese Academy of Sciences in the 1970s, however this nomenclature only contains 6 typical silane products from KH-540 to KH-590. After decades of development, we have developed dozens of different the silane coupling agents, the old KH- model is no longer applicable for this new situation. So now a systematic nomenclature is in need and we are pleased to introduce a new global product model system for our Organofunctional Silane products. The details are as below for your information:

2.The Raw of Naming

2.1 Basic Principle s

The model must be unique; the same model can not be used for two products. The naming of product or name change must be presented by the production department, can be used only after the sign of Marketing Department and Standard room registration.

 

2.2 The way of naming

The way of naming please see the below chart:

1

 

2.2.1 Product type code

It is composed of three English letters, using the first letter of Silane Coupling Agent “SCA” as the code of Silane Coupling Agent products.

2.2.2 Organic functional groups

It is composed of 1-2 English or Greek letters, English letters are basically adopted by the beginning letters of Organic functional groups, if any repetition, will use other letters of the English word to instead. Its specific code and its symbol meaning, see table 1.

2.2.3 Product code number

It is composed of two digits, try to avoid repetition. Generally related to the information of corresponding products abroad (mainly refer to the model of Momentive, amino, epoxy, Acryl, Ureido, Isocyanato, Sulfur Silanes, etc., such as the SCA - A10E corresponds to A - 1100, the SCA - E87M corresponds to A - 187, the SCA - R74M corresponds to A - 174, the SCA - V71M corresponds to A - 171, the SCA - S89M corresponds to A 189-189, SCA - S69X corresponding to Si69, etc.), or the number of functional groups of silane (such as the number of amino in amino silane, single amino, double amino and three amino named respectively A10, A20 and A30, fluorine base number of fluoro silane, such as the F13C8 in SCA - F13C8M said  thirteen n-ethylperfluorooctanesulfonamido), or the number of carbon atoms in alkyl silane (such as the SCA - K08E ,08 said octyl , ie 8 carbons) .

 

2.2.4 Alkoxy or alkyl code

It is composed of one or two English letters, basically the initial letters of alkoxy or alkyl .If can not adopt this method, It is name based on the number of carbon atoms, its meaning as shown in the table 2.

We ask that you reference the new product model beginning with new orders dated July 1st 2018.  CAPATUE will not accept orders for the existing product model beyond September 30, 2018. After this date, only orders with the new part number structure will be accepted.

The model change work is start from July 1st 2018, and finish on September 30, 2018. In the transitional period, both old and new product models can occur simultaneously or separately on the product labels, invoices, COA, delivery receipts, product brochures, websites and other medias and materials (such as KH-550 labels may be SCA-A10E (KH-550)).Old customers can change gradually, new customers should all use the new models, and all customers will use the new model only after the transitional period.

Please reference the above conversion table that cross‐references existing product model to the new product model.  CAPATUE will also provide a conversion feature in its online cross reference tool, scheduled to launch on July 15th, 2018.  This tool will be available at our official website qkaihan.com .  

Our company promise: The product model change does not involve any product quality & service issues, the old and new products perform the same types of product quality standards, production process and testing standards, nothing changed expect the product model.
